Luxury Residences vs Branded Residences | Noida Buying Guide

Luxury Residences vs Branded Residences: Which One Actually Deserves Your Money?

Walk into any property expo in Delhi NCR today and you'll hear both terms thrown around like they mean the same thing — "luxury residences" and "branded residences." They don't. And if you're about to put down several crores on a home, that difference is worth understanding before you sign anything.

Let's break it down in plain terms.

Luxury Residences: Buying the Product, Not the Name

A luxury residence earns its title through what it actually delivers — spacious layouts, high-end fittings, thoughtful architecture, low-density towers, and amenities like clubhouses, pools, and landscaped greens. There's no international brand attached here. What you're paying for is craftsmanship, space, and the reputation of the developer who built it.

Most premium projects coming up along the Noida Expressway and nearby sectors fall into this bucket. Developers with a solid delivery track record are putting up genuinely well-designed towers — and buyers are responding to that, not to a logo.

Branded Residences: Buying Into a Lifestyle Promise

Branded residences go one step further. Here, a globally recognized hospitality or lifestyle brand lends its name — and often its operating standards — to a residential project. You're not just buying four walls; you're buying into a brand's promise of consistency, service, and prestige.

That usually comes with perks like hotel-style housekeeping, concierge desks, valet parking, and sometimes access to the brand's other properties worldwide. It's less about square footage and more about the experience wrapped around the home.

Where the Two Actually Differ

Price tag Branded homes almost always cost more than a comparable luxury residence in the same location — often 15–20% higher — simply because you're paying for the brand and the services bundled with it. Luxury residences price themselves on location, build quality, and developer name, not global brand equity.

Who runs the place after you move in This is the real dealbreaker for a lot of buyers. Branded residences typically come with professional, hotel-grade facility management baked in from day one. Luxury residences usually rely on RWA-led or developer-managed upkeep, which works fine but can vary depending on how involved the management team stays over the years.

Resale and buyer confidence A recognizable brand name tends to travel well — it reassures a future buyer even if they've never heard of the specific project. Luxury residences lean more on the developer's own reputation and how the micro-market has performed over time. Both can hold value well; the trust signal just comes from a different place.

Who's actually buying these homes Luxury residences pull in a wide spread of affluent buyers — senior professionals, business owners, NRIs — people who want space, quality, and a good address without necessarily chasing a brand tag. Branded residences attract a narrower, more ultra-HNI crowd that sees the home as a lifestyle statement as much as a place to live.

What's actually available in Noida right now Here's the honest answer: true branded residences, in the international hospitality-brand sense, are still fairly rare in Noida compared to Mumbai or Gurugram. What the market does have in abundance are strong luxury residences from credible developers — and for most buyers looking at Noida Expressway or nearby sectors, that's where the real opportunity currently sits.

So Which One Should You Actually Pick?

If you care about space, construction quality, low-density living, and steady long-term appreciation — go with a luxury residence from a developer with a proven delivery record. You'll likely get more for your money.

If brand prestige, hospitality-level service, and international resale appeal matter more to you than getting the absolute best price per square foot, a branded residence might be worth the premium — just know your options in Noida specifically are still limited for now.

The Real Takeaway

Neither category is "better" in absolute terms — they're solving for different priorities. One is about the home itself. The other is about the experience stitched around it. Your decision should come down to why you're buying: is this a home you'll live in for decades, or an asset you want to hold and resell with minimal friction?

Either way, don't skip the basics — check the developer's delivery history, confirm RERA registration, walk the actual site, and compare pricing against similar projects nearby before you commit.
